ErrorFlynn / ytdlp-interface

Windows graphical interface for yt-dlp, designed as a simple YouTube downloader
MIT License
1.11k stars 58 forks source link

The persistent major problem of cookies and the vital need to add a new revolutionary bug-fixing plugin #186

Open trimechee opened 2 months ago

trimechee commented 2 months ago

Hello, once again the problem of importing cookies to be able to download from youtube occupies a central place in the ussies of yt-dlp, in comments many people offer more or less complicated solutions and tips, and sometimes it works temporarily, sometimes it doesn't work....

https://github.com/yt-dlp/yt-dlp/issues/8227

https://github.com/yt-dlp/yt-dlp/pull/11090

https://github.com/yt-dlp/yt-dlp/issues/10927

i read the issues and the different solutions and this solution seems to me the most compatible with our beloved Media-downloader: this solution is to add these 2 vital plugins or add an option to easily add these capital 2 vital plugins to fix cookies problems :

This repository contains a plugin package that adds support for logging into YouTube with OAuth2 to yt-dlp's YouTube Extractors :

https://github.com/coletdjnz/yt-dlp-youtube-oauth2

and

A plugin framework for yt-dlp that allows the YouTube extractor to request Proof of Origin (PO) Tokens from an external source when needed. It allows for multiple providers to co-exist and provide PO Tokens for different scenarios.

https://github.com/coletdjnz/yt-dlp-get-pot

because the risk is very serious and yt-dlp might not be able to download youtube in the near future, thank you very much: this plugin will be optional and it is up to the user to choose with his free will to install it or not, thank you very much!

https://github.com/coletdjnz/yt-dlp-youtube-oauth2

and

https://github.com/coletdjnz/yt-dlp-get-pot